Footer Excavation in Houston, TX
Footer excavation services involve the removal and preparation of soil or other materials around the foundation of a property. This process is essential for projects such as foundation repairs, basement waterproofing, installing new footings, or preparing for landscape modifications. Property owners typically request footer excavation when there are concerns about foundation stability, water drainage issues, or when planning significant construction or remodeling work that requires a stable and level base.
Before requesting footer excavation, property owners should understand the scope of the work needed, including the size and depth of the excavation, as well as any potential impact on surrounding landscaping or structures. It is also important to consider local soil conditions and drainage patterns, which can influence the approach and methods used for excavation. Clear communication about the project's goals and any existing property features can help ensure the process proceeds smoothly and meets the specific needs of the home or property.

Footer Excavation Questions
What types of projects require footer excavation? Footer excavation is commonly needed for foundation repairs, basement waterproofing, and installing new footings or piers to stabilize structures.
How does footer excavation benefit property stability? Proper footer excavation ensures a solid foundation, reducing the risk of settling, cracking, or structural issues over time.
What should property owners consider before footer excavation? It's important to assess existing foundation conditions and ensure proper drainage and soil support for effective excavation work.
Is footer excavation suitable for all types of properties? Footer excavation is suitable for most residential and commercial properties needing foundation support or repair services.
